Why make an accent wall?
An accent wall becomes the focal point of a room. These walls are meant to stand out and add an extra design element to our space.
They can be the perfect solution for your dining room, nursery, home office or even your bathroom.
Accent walls can be made of a different material, bold color or just a subtle change in color to create a feature wall. Even smaller rooms can make a big impact with a fun wall.

Wood Walls
From shiplap to barnwood, wood walls can make your space feel like home.
Vertical Shiplap Wall
Thanks to Joanna Gaines, the shiplap movement has taken over everywhere. Make your wood bathroom wall more unique by hanging the boards vertically and painting it a moody blue.
Modern Farmhouse Bedroom Accent Wall
Green paint can really have a calm effect in your home. This dark teal was exactly what this shiplap wall needed to completely update this bedroom.
We love how all of the awesome features came together in this bedroom makeover (which they did for under $300)!
DIY Picture Frame Moulding On Walls
This detailed tutorial will help you create a framed picture wall idea to add interest to your home. A little bit of wood can make a huge statement in your space.
DIY Faux Wood Bedroom Feature Wall
Instead of placing wood planks in a vertical pattern, consider placing these awesome gray faux wall panel planks horizontally for a rustic look in your bedroom. By finding wall panels to use, this accent wall project was done in 3 hours! We love when DIY projects can be done quickly and look so amazing.
Unique Modern Wood Accent Wall
The wood slats can add visual interest to any bedroom or living room. This stunning wall is an easier project than you think. It was created using only regular 6 x 12 boards and leftover paint.
DIY Board and Batten Wall with Hooks
This practical accent wall is such a great way to stay organized and create a stylish entryway. We love that each child knows exactly where to put their things on these oil-rubbed bronze hooks!
Herringbone & Wood Wall
This DIY accent wall is a mixture of some of our favorite designs. Just like us, they used the same painter's tape to achieve the chevron wall design on top. This muted pink combined with the painted wood is a perfect DIY nursery idea. (see some of our other DIY nursery ideas here).
Board and Batten Accent Wall
Create a unique feature in your room with these board and batten wall. Add a contrasting paint color to really make this wall pop. This is totally a doable DIY accent wall idea and we love how much texture it adds to the space.
DIY Diamond Paneled Wall
Wood trim can add a whole new dimension to a room. This diamond pattern is a twist on the classic board and batten walls we see. This wood accent wall design would be perfect in your living room or entryway.
White Shiplap Accent Wall
We couldn't have a list of fabulous accent walls without showing a classic white shiplap example for your family room. The white in this space really brightens their living space and makes the space feel a lot larger than it really is. Their home looks amazing and we love that they added color with their furniture instead of the walls.
Easy Painted Walls
Get inspired whether painting one color or a whole painter's tape design.
DIY Paint Pen Accent Wall
Instead of buying expensive wallpaper, you can just draw it yourself using this easy tutorial.
Ombre Hexagon Wall
Transform any space inexpensively with paint. This DIY bedroom makeover used existing paint supplies for an ombre hexagon wall.
Simple Bold Color With White Walls
Sometimes a different color can bring a whole space together. This DIY homeschool room became a very functional space with a charcoal blue accent wall, large word art, and DIY pegboards. Children love creating in this small DIY basement room.
Painter's Tape Wall Design
Painter’s tape and your own color scheme can really change a small bathroom from blah to exciting! This herringbone or chevron pattern would be an excellent addition to any bathroom, kid’s room or laundry room!
Child's Sharpie Wall
This accent wall by Jessica Welling Interiors was created by doodling with a black Sharpie. It is so easy that anyone can do it! Every little artist would love to have a space like this or to display their artwork in this wonderful space!
DIY Chalkboard Wall With Frames
This fun accent wall is perfect for a kid's playroom or basement wall. Easily create frames to help keep your little one's drawings in one place.
Easy Striped Wall Design
Even your garage deserves to have a little personality with a fun accent wall idea. This tutorial provides detailed instructions for how to paint clean and crisp stripes on a wall.
Painted Shiplap Accent Wall
You might think this accent wall was real wood. Instead, they used a kit to get that rustic charm. You can cheaply add this to an entire wall or room.
Mountain Mural Tutorial
This mountain wall design makes the perfect accent wall in this nursery. We imagine children reading, resting and simply loving to be in their rooms.
Other Walls
Polka Dot Accent Wall
These polka dots were an easy way to add an extra wall design element! Besides, being easy, they also don't seem as permanent as other accent wall ideas.
Living Room Feature Stone Wall
This stone accent wall was created using stack quartz to bring together the midcentury vibe in their home. If you are looking to make this more budget-friendly you could always try a manufactured stacked stone.
